Bulls Say, Bears Say
Bulls Say
Conservative Balance SheetVery low leverage and a substantially rebuilt equity base provide durable financial flexibility. This conservatively positioned balance sheet supports sustained investment in R&D, capacity or strategic M&A, and helps absorb demand shocks without forcing distressed asset sales or abrupt financing needs.
Diversified B2B And Consumer MixA dual revenue model selling both ingredients to manufacturers and finished consumer foods reduces single-channel exposure. Diversified end-markets and distribution routes smooth demand cycles and create cross-selling and scale advantages that support revenue resilience over multiple quarters.
Product Development And Functional FocusEmphasis on functional, value-added ingredients and ongoing product development builds durable competitive advantage. Technical formulations and functional claims support higher-margin niches, customer stickiness and long-term structural demand from health-oriented food trends and food manufacturers seeking differentiation.
Bears Say
Sharp Free Cash Flow DeclineThe steep fall in free cash flow and weakened cash conversion signals higher reinvestment needs or working-capital strain. Persistently lower FCF limits internal funding for capex, dividends or M&A and increases reliance on operational improvements to sustain shareholder returns over the medium term.
Margin Normalization And SoftnessHigher-margin performance seen in prior years appears to be normalizing. A sustained margin erosion compresses cash flow and returns on capital, making it harder to fund growth initiatives or absorb cost shocks, and raises the bar for product or process improvements to restore prior profitability.
Earnings Volatility / Negative EPS GrowthA sharp negative EPS growth reading indicates recent earnings instability. Continued volatility in EPS complicates planning, increases forecast risk and weakens confidence in sustained profitability, especially when combined with falling FCF and softer margins over the past year.

Company Description
Riken Vitamin Co., Ltd.
Riken Vitamin Co., Ltd., based in Tokyo, Japan, operates across several key sectors: food ingredients, food applications, healthcare, and chemicals. The company provides a diverse portfolio of food additives, including emulsifiers used in a wide array of products such as baked goods (bread, cake), desserts (whipped topping, ice cream), dairy items (coffee cream, margarine), and other food preparations like tofu, jam, marmalade, cocoa, chocolate, noodles, and mashed potatoes. A specific offering is distilled diglycerine ester, a compound resulting from the interaction of diglycerine with fatty acids. To prolong shelf life, Riken Vitamin supplies natural tocopherol, an antioxidant that prevents oxidation and maintains food freshness. Their product line further encompasses natural food colors and various flavorings suitable for seasoning seafood, poultry, and beef. The company also deals in wakame seaweed, frequently utilized in soups, salads, and instant noodle preparations, alongside integrated stabilizing and emulsifying solutions for frozen treats and dairy products. Additionally, they develop specialized bakery emulsifiers, bread improvers, and cake-enhancing agents. In the chemical realm, Riken Vitamin offers various improving agents, including glycerol, polyglycerol, sorbitan, propylene glycol, and other specialty esters, in addition to vitamins. Established in 1917, the company was initially known as Riken Vitamin Oil Co., Ltd. before rebranding as Riken Vitamin Co., Ltd. in 1980.
